Strong Q2 Guidance with Large QoQ Growth Expected
Management guided Q2 deliveries of 100,000–106,000 units (implying +59.5% to +69.1% quarter-over-quarter) and revenue of RMB 19.6 billion–RMB 20.8 billion (implying +50.4% to +59.6% quarter-over-quarter), signaling an expected sharp recovery in volumes and top-line vs Q1.
Product Momentum — GX Launch and Premium Mix
Launched GX on May 20 as a flagship L4-era SUV; initial orders show >80% mix for the ultra flagship priced above RMB 350,000. Management reports GX demand above expectations and majority SKUs delivering higher-than-expected gross margins.
Mona M3 Market Leadership and Upsell Mix
Mona M3 remained China's top-selling A-class pure electric sedan for 19 consecutive months; >85% of buyers chose the MAX or Ultra SE (higher-margin) configurations, driving improved product mix.
YoY Gross Margin Improvement and Vehicle Margin Gains
Reported total gross margin of 20.6% in Q1 2026 vs 15.6% in Q1 2025, and vehicle gross margin of 12.1% vs 10.5% in Q1 2025, reflecting YoY cost reductions and improved product mix.
International Expansion Traction
April international monthly deliveries surpassed 6,000 units for the first time; management expects international revenue to exceed 20% of total revenue in Q2, aims for sustained monthly overseas deliveries >10,000 in Q4 and to more than double full-year overseas deliveries.
ADAS Adoption and Technology Leadership (VLA 2.0)
In April, ADAS mileage penetration on VLA 2.0-equipped vehicles surpassed 50%, and VLA 2.0 is in Europe testing with potential regulatory approvals next year; company emphasizes scaling law in autonomous driving and continued AI/R&D investment.
Cash Position and Capital Cushion
Cash balance of RMB 42.09 billion as of March 31, 2026, providing liquidity to support R&D, product launches and international expansion.
Full-Stack R&D and Roadmap for Physical AI
Completed Turing AI SoC upgrade across lineup; company targets mass production of humanoid robot (RM) by year-end with commercial deliveries beginning in 2027, and continued roadmap for robotaxi/BLA 2.0 and four new global models in H2 2026.
